Common shrews (Sorex araneus) are small mammals found in Northern Europe. Their diet includes insects, slugs, spiders, worms and amphibians. They do not hibernate in winter because their bodies are too small to store sufficient fat reserves.

To study brain size in shrews, researchers anesthetize them, X-ray their skulls and measure the height of the braincase (BCH) where the brain is located. The graph shows the relationship between BCH and the brain mass of individual adult shrews.

The researchers found that the BCH of any individual adult shrew could vary seasonally. They collected shrews at different times of the year. The BCH of each shrew was compared with its body mass. The results are displayed in the chart.

Shrews were observed in different seasons and the time they spent on a particular activity was recorded and expressed as a percentage of the total observation time. The circles in the kite shapes represent the mean value of time for each activity.

Suggest a reason for the difference in the time observed eating and drinking.
[2]
- more food/energy eaten/required in winter/cold;
- food needed to maintain temperature/stay warm/generate heat;
- more loss of body heat in cold conditions;
- more energy used hunting for food;
- food less available in winter/harder to find enough food;
This was generally well answered, with candidates mostly focussing on food being harder to find in winter and more energy being needed to maintain body heat.
